I've got a Thinkpad W510 TouchScreen with a fresh Windows 8 pro installed on it.
Everything's working great except for one thing : the fan.
I've been updating all the drivers, I cleaned the dust inside the computer etc.. the fan ventilates too much.
When I was using windows 7 on my laptop, the fan was ventilating a lot when I was using programs such as CATIA V5 or AUTOCad. But now, it's all the time and I can't find a way to fix it.
Here's my configuration :
Thinkpad W510
I7 720QM processor
8GB RAM DDR3
HDD ST9500420AS
Windows 8 pro
I suspect that the Metro interface is maybe the cause?

In the version of W8 I just installed, "Enterprise evaluation copy", there was an error in the the "balanced" power plan.QWERTY Andreas wrote:I have a W510 too, with windows 8. The fan runs alot too. I cant compare to the value of windows 7 since i have always runned windows 8 on it.
1. Access Control Panel-->All Control Panel Items-->Power Options-->Balanced.
2. Click "Change plan settings"
3. Select "Change advanced power settings"
4. Click the "+" of "Processor power management"
5. Click the "+" of "Minimum processor state"
6. Set to 5%
7. Click "Apply."
8. Click "OK"
In a few minutes, after the system has cooled a little, the fan will not ventilate so much.
